The Multifaceted Health Benefits of Sunlight
Sunlight does far more than just illuminate our world. Emerging research confirms it acts as a master conductor for our body's hormonal cycles, sleep patterns, and metabolic balance, laying a foundation for long-term wellbeing. As scientists deepen their understanding of environmental factors in chronic diseases, daily exposure to daylight has emerged as a crucial element for health.
Regular exposure to daylight delivers a powerful range of physiological and psychological advantages. When you go outside, your body receives strong, natural light signals that help synchronise internal processes governing alertness, digestion, and mood. These signals guide your circadian system, affecting how easily you wake up, the quality of your sleep, and how your energy levels fluctuate throughout the day.
Furthermore, sunlight is essential for the skin's production of Vitamin D, a nutrient critical for bone strength and robust immune function. Over time, these interconnected effects promote metabolic stability and emotional resilience, creating a solid base for healthier long-term patterns.

Sunlight's Impact on Long-Term Health and Mortality
Long-term health studies are increasingly focusing on the potential link between daylight exposure and mortality patterns. A significant study published in the journal Environment Epidemiology investigated how varying amounts of outdoor time correlated with deaths from cardiovascular disease, cancer, and other causes.
The findings were revealing: participants who spent more time outdoors generally exhibited a lower mortality risk. This suggests that sunlight may activate protective physiological pathways, including circadian stability, Vitamin D production, and healthier behavioural habits that naturally accompany time spent outside.
These observations align with broader research identifying natural light as a key environmental factor shaping lifelong health. Consistent exposure appears to aid cardiovascular regulation, reduce chronic inflammation, and help maintain stable metabolic cycles. These effects can influence how efficiently the body repairs cellular damage and how well the immune system handles long-term stress.
While sunlight alone is not a magic bullet for determining lifespan, its fundamental role in regulating biological processes indicates that regular, sensible exposure is a vital component of a holistic set of habits that contribute to better overall health and potentially, a longer life.

The Consequences of Insufficient Daylight
A lifestyle deficient in natural daylight impacts the body in multiple ways, affecting both immediate wellbeing and long-term health prospects. When routines confine you indoors, your circadian system receives weaker signals, making it harder to maintain consistent sleep patterns. Poor sleep, in turn, disrupts hormonal balance, saps energy, and impairs cognitive performance.
Limited sunlight also curtails Vitamin D production, compromising bone strength and immune resilience. Over time, these combined effects may contribute to a higher risk of chronic diseases, especially for individuals who spend the majority of their waking hours inside.
Insufficient natural light also interferes with mood regulation by reducing exposure to the light cues that support emotional stability. Many people experience irritability, poor concentration, and persistent fatigue when their daylight intake remains low. These effects are particularly pronounced for night-shift workers or those in enclosed spaces, where artificial lighting cannot replicate the biological impact of the sun.

Maximising Benefits: What to Avoid
If you are trying to increase your daylight intake, be mindful of habits that can undermine the full benefits. The goal is to develop consistent, well-timed exposure rather than irregular or excessive patterns. Your body responds best to steady light cues that anchor circadian rhythms. Small, smart adjustments can make a significant difference.
Common Pitfalls to Steer Clear Of
- Avoid inconsistent sunlight exposure that fails to reinforce circadian stability.
- Avoid relying solely on late afternoon outdoor time, which may disrupt evening rest.
- Avoid heavy screen use early in the morning or late at night, as artificial blue light confuses internal rhythms.
- Avoid being sedentary outdoors; movement enhances sunlight's positive effects.
- Avoid prolonged overexposure during peak UV hours to prevent skin damage.
- Avoid assuming brief moments in the sun compensate for long periods spent indoors.
- Avoid wearing sunglasses constantly; some natural light needs to reach your eyes for optimal circadian signalling.
- Avoid restricting exercise to indoor spaces when outdoor activity can provide combined light and movement benefits.
